Adventist Health Doesn’t Plan to Reopen Feather River Hospital, but Will Evolve Services in Paradise
Who Adventist Health What For those who lived and worked in Paradise, the wildfire that started Nov. 8, 2018, in northern Butte County forever changed things. The fire killed 86 people, injured 17, and 95% of the structures were lost, including significant damage that required Feather River Hospital to close.
